The recent buzz surrounding Aamir Khan's relationship with Gauri Spratt has sparked a conversation about age and relationships in the public sphere. The article highlights Vikram Bhatt's supportive stance on Aamir Khan finding a partner at 60, drawing parallels to his own experiences of marrying later in life. This prompts a deeper reflection on societal expectations, the evolving nature of relationships, and the pursuit of happiness at any age. It challenges the conventional norms that often dictate who we should be with and when, highlighting the importance of individual fulfillment and companionship in later years. The director's statement, "If I can get married at 50, why can't Aamir Khan find a partner at 60?" succinctly encapsulates the core message of the article: age should not be a barrier to love and companionship. This resonates with a growing sentiment of challenging ageism and embracing personal happiness regardless of societal pressures.
